The school was established in year 1980 and it is a Co-educational located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Government Aided. This school falls under Umsning(St) assembly constituency. This is primarily English medium school but Khasi is also spoken during classes.
The institution teaches around two hundred students and has 5 teachers to teach them. The student-teacher ratio is 34 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Two teachers are Male and remaining three are Female. In terms of Academic qualification two teachers are Below Graduate and rest three are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 56:1, means on an average fifty six students sit in a classroom which is good. There are 168 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a private building and it has no boundary walls. The school has total three clasrooms and one other room. There is library for students. There are one boys toilet and one girls toilet for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
